Understanding Microinverters
Microinverters are devices that convert the direct current (DC) produced by solar panels into alternating current (AC) for use in your home or business. Unlike traditional string inverters, which connect multiple panels together, microinverters are installed directly on each solar panel. This configuration allows them to optimize the energy output of each panel individually, which is especially beneficial in situations where shading or varying panel orientations occur. By operating independently, microinverters help to maximize the energy harvested from each panel, ultimately contributing to a more efficient solar energy system. Additionally, microinverters facilitate better monitoring of system performance, as they provide data on each individual panel, allowing for quick identification of any issues that may arise.
Benefits of Using Microinverters
The advantages of microinverters are substantial and can greatly enhance the efficiency of solar energy systems. One of the primary benefits is the increased energy yield. Since microinverters optimize each panel's output independently, even if one panel is partially shaded or underperforming, the rest of the system continues to operate at optimal efficiency. This can lead to an overall increase in energy production compared to systems that use traditional inverters. Moreover, microinverters come equipped with advanced monitoring capabilities, allowing homeowners to track the performance of each panel through user-friendly apps or interfaces. This feature not only aids in identifying potential issues but also provides valuable insights into the system's performance over time. Furthermore, microinverters contribute to enhanced system reliability, as the failure of one microinverter does not affect the operation of the entire array, ensuring uninterrupted energy production.
Key Factors to Consider When Choosing Microinverters
When selecting microinverters for your solar energy system, several key factors should be taken into account to ensure compatibility and optimal performance. Firstly, compatibility with your solar panels is crucial; not all microinverters work seamlessly with every panel type. It's essential to verify that the microinverters you consider are designed to work with your specific solar panel model. Another important factor is the efficiency rating of the microinverters. Higher efficiency ratings indicate better conversion of DC to AC power, which translates to more usable energy from your solar panels. Additionally, consider the warranty period offered by the manufacturer, as a longer warranty often reflects the quality and durability of the product. Lastly, installation requirements should also be evaluated; some microinverters may necessitate more complex installation processes, which could impact installation costs and timelines.
Comparing Microinverter Options
With a multitude of microinverter models available on the market, comparing different options effectively is vital. Start by looking at performance metrics, such as efficiency ratings and maximum power point tracking (MPPT) capabilities, which indicate how well the microinverters can optimize energy output. Customer reviews can also provide valuable insights into the real-world performance and reliability of various models. Pay attention to common feedback regarding installation ease, customer service, and any issues that users may have encountered. Additionally, examining the technical specifications is essential; consider factors such as the maximum input voltage and temperature ratings to ensure the microinverter aligns with your specific solar setup. By thoroughly researching and comparing these elements, you can make an informed choice that best suits your solar energy needs.
